Friend of mine has a 2014 FX4 and the headlights are being very weird. When the headlights are turned to on or auto they work just fine but the passenger side headlight is ALWAYS on. When the headlights are turned off, when auto is on but it’s daylight, and when the ignition is off it always stays on. We have to remove and replace fuse 15 in the fuse box under the hood any time we turn the headlights on or off. What could be the cause of this?
Factory HID lights?
I ask because after looking at the wiring book for 2014, the option would be a bad Body Control Module because that is where the "power" feed splits on both HID and standard lights.
With HID there is a constant battery feed to run the shutter solenoid.
My guess would be a pinched wire/harness near the light unit.

The passenger headlight was replaced after a small accident a few years ago but the problem has only been in the past 6 months ago. It is a factory HID pulled from another pickup.
The headlights on that truck are indeed computer controlled, would need to pull codes from ALL modules, particularly BCM and SCCM modules as both have functions for them. The code(s) stored are the starting point for diagnosis.
